Q20:右の様なテーブルをSQLで出す文は何と書けば良いでしょうか?
Q20-1:
「SQL」の件ですがエクセルデータを添付して質問内容を書きました。コンポーネントを駆使してやっても良いのかと思いますがSQLで出来るのならといつも迷います。SQLは専門外の様な気もして恐縮ですがよろしくお願いいたします。
関連ファイル:SQL文2.xls
A20-1:
SQL文は以下をお試し下さい。
MySQLでは
select table2.ID, order_No, table2.name from table1,table2 where table1.ID=1
Excelでは
select t2.ID, order_No, t2.name from "sheet1$" as t1
inner join "sheet2$" as t2 on (t1.ID=t2.order_ID) where t1.ID=1
(as t1、t2は「sheet1$」と書くと長いので短く定義しています)